Casa Galicia has been operating out of Montreal since 1977, making it one of the city's longest-standing Spanish tables — and one of the very few anywhere in North America to have built its identity around the specific regional tradition…
Casa Galicia is best for small plates, dinner, date night, spanish, tapas. Casa Galicia works for date night because the room and the food both help the evening land. Paella Valenciana and Paella Atlántico also give you a decent sense of the menu. It also holds a 9.0 rating across 702 Google reviews.
Casa Galicia is in the moderate price range (moderate). Google rating: 9.0 from 702 reviews
Start with Paella Valenciana, Paella Atlántico, Paella Catalana and Pulpo a la gallega. These dishes are shown from TastyPals notes or restaurant data on this page.
